Mukhaeva, A.I.
On Asymptotic Safety in 4D Gauge Theory with Additional Dimension=4 Operators / A.I.Mukhaeva. – Text : electronic // Nuclear Physics B. – 2026. – Vol. 1022. – P. 117225. – URL: https://doi.org/10.1016/j.nuclphysb.2025.117225. – Bibliogr.: 36.
We study interacting ultraviolet fixed points in a modified Litim-Sannino model with additional operators of dimension=4. This is a four-dimensional 𝑆𝑈(𝑁&sub(𝑐)) quantum gauge theory coupled to 𝑁&sub(𝑓) species of color fermions and 𝑁&sup(2)&sub(𝑓) colorless scalars, which we study in the Veneziano limit. We investigate the case where the global flavor symmetry 𝑆𝑈(𝑁&sub(𝑓))&sub(𝐿) × 𝑆𝑈(𝑁&sub(𝑓))&sub(𝑅) reduces to the diagonal flavor symmetry 𝑆𝑈(𝑁&sub(𝑓)). This modification requires new Yukawa interactions and a rich structure of all possible quartic scalar operators. General expressions for the RGEs up to four loops in the gauge and three loops in the Yukawa and quartic couplings in the extended theory with operators of dimension=4 are determined. Fixed points, critical exponents and anomalous dimensions for fields, scalar mass squared, and a class of dimension-three operators are also provided.
